The Execution of A Scapegoated Admiral - Original
Episode 407, Mar 14, 2023, 07:00 AM
Share
Subscribe
March 14, 1757. British Admiral John Byng is executed on board HMS Monarch for “failing to do his utmost” in battle.
Go to HistoryDaily.com for more history, daily.
